  4. Thanks for the answers guys. I emailed Amazon and they told me that in their system I'm still at 98.9%, so I guess it isn't officially 99% yet.

    It just dawned on me that the rating on the dashboard might actually be rounding up. It's possible that my rating is actually 98.95%. Guess I'm just gonna have to keep plugging away at the batch HITs.
     
  5. I don't know why I didn't do this before, but I just did the math myself and my percentage is actually 98.98. So that's solved lol.
